Función NdisMReadDmaCounter (ndis.h)

La función NdisMReadDmaCounter devuelve el valor actual del contador del controlador DMA del sistema.

Sintaxis

ULONG NdisMReadDmaCounter(
  [in] NDIS_HANDLE MiniportDmaHandle
);

Parámetros

[in] MiniportDmaHandle

Identificador devuelto cuando el controlador de minipuerto llamó a la función NdisMRegisterDmaChannel durante la inicialización.

Valor devuelto

NdisMReadDmaCounter devuelve el número de bytes restantes en la transferencia DMA actual en el canal usado por la NIC.

Comentarios

Los controladores de miniporte de dispositivos que usan el modo de inicialización automática del controlador DMA del sistema pueden llamar a NdisMReadDmaCounter.

Requisitos

Requisito Value
Cliente mínimo compatible Compatible con controladores NDIS 6.0 y NDIS 5.1 (consulte NdisMReadDmaCounter (NDIS 5.1)) en Windows Vista. Compatible con controladores NDIS 5.1 (consulte NdisMReadDmaCounter (NDIS 5.1)) en Windows XP.
Plataforma de destino Universal
Encabezado ndis.h (incluya Ndis.h)
Library Ndis.lib
IRQL <= DISPATCH_LEVEL
Reglas de cumplimiento de DDI Irql_Miniport_Driver_Function(ndis)

Consulte también

NdisMRegisterDmaChannel